Forget the old image of crowded, chaotic terminals. Today’s airports in India blend smart design, local art, and eco-friendly features to make your journey start on a high note.

Take Indira Gandhi International Airport in Delhi, one of the busiest and most visually striking airports in South Asia. Its new terminal isn’t just big—it’s full of natural light, open spaces, and traditional Indian motifs woven into the flooring and walls. Then there’s Kempegowda International Airport in Bengaluru, a green-certified airport that feels more like a luxury resort than a transit point, with indoor gardens, water features, and local art displays that celebrate Karnataka’s heritage. Even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j International Airport in Mumbai, a hub that balances high traffic with calm design, surprises visitors with its clean lines, smart wayfinding, and quiet zones for stressed travelers.

These aren’t just upgrades—they’re part of a larger shift in how India treats travel. Airports now serve as cultural ambassadors. You’ll find handwoven textiles from Gujarat, sculptures from Odisha, and even tea stalls serving chai the way it’s made in Assam. They’re designed for people who want more than efficiency—they want meaning, beauty, and a sense of place before they even leave the country.

And it’s not just about the big names. Smaller airports like those in Cochin, Ahmedabad, and Hyderabad are catching up fast, with rooftop gardens, solar panels, and local craft markets that turn waiting time into an experience.
